This Legal Advisory provides guidance regarding the annual report filing requirements that apply to public filers who change agencies or branches within the Federal government. The Legal Advisory clarifies which employees must file an annual public financial disclosure report, with what agency or branch the employee must file, what agency or branch certifies the report, and if the report should be sent to OGE for certification.
